2021 (1) TMI 1288 - SC - Indian Laws


Issues:
- Special leave petition arising from an order by the Division Bench of the High Court based on an interim order by the Learned Single Judge.
- Request for expeditious disposal of the matter by the end of February 2021.
- Direction for completion of pleadings within two weeks.
- Request for day-to-day basis handling by the learned Single Judge.
- All points left open for decision before the learned Single Judge.

The Supreme Court declined to entertain a special leave petition stemming from a High Court Division Bench order, which originated from an interim order by the Learned Single Judge. The Court emphasized the need for expeditious resolution, urging the Single Judge to conclude the matter by the end of February 2021. Parties were granted two weeks to finalize pleadings. The Single Judge was specifically instructed to handle the case daily, especially due to concerns over one party allegedly receiving a substantial amount without proper accountability. Importantly, all issues were left open for determination by the Single Judge. The special leave petition was disposed of accordingly, with any pending applications also being resolved.
